The product of two consecutive positive integer is 1,332. Explain how you can write and solve a quadratic equation to find the v

alue of the larger integer
Mathematics

<u>Answer:</u>

37

<u>Step-by-step explanation:</u>

Product of two consecutive integers: assuming x to be the first positive integer so the next consecutive integer will be x+1.

So we get the equation:

x(x+1)=1332

Now solving it to get the value of the larger integer (x+1):

x ^ 2 + x = 1332

x ^ 2 + x - 1 3 3 2 = 0

(x+37)(x-36)=0

(Ignoring the negative value of x)

x=36

Therefore, the larger integer will be x+1=36+1= 37.
